Remove-LocalGroup

Menghapus grup keamanan lokal.

Sintaks

Remove-LocalGroup
      [-InputObject] <LocalGroup[]>
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Remove-LocalGroup
      [-Name] <String[]>
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Remove-LocalGroup
      [-SID] <SecurityIdentifier[]>
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]

Deskripsi

Remove-LocalGroup Cmdlet menghapus grup keamanan lokal. Cmdlet ini hanya menghapus grup lokal. Ini tidak menghapus akun pengguna, akun komputer, atau akun grup yang termasuk dalam grup tersebut. Anda tidak dapat memulihkan grup yang dihapus.

Jika Anda menghapus grup lalu membuat grup lain yang memiliki nama grup yang sama, Anda harus mengatur izin baru untuk grup baru. Grup baru tidak mewarisi izin yang ditetapkan ke grup.

Catatan

Modul Microsoft.PowerShell.LocalAccounts tidak tersedia di PowerShell 32-bit pada sistem 64-bit.

Contoh

Contoh 1: Menghapus grup keamanan

Remove-LocalGroup -Name "SecurityGroup04"

Perintah ini menghapus grup bernama SecurityGroup04.

Parameter

-Confirm

Meminta Anda mengonfirmasi sebelum menjalankan cmdlet.

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:False
Accept pipeline input:False
Accept wildcard characters:False

-InputObject

Menentukan array grup keamanan yang dihapus cmdlet ini. Untuk mendapatkan grup, gunakan Get-LocalGroup cmdlet .

Type:Microsoft.PowerShell.Commands.LocalGroup[]
Position:0
Default value:None
Accept pipeline input:True
Accept wildcard characters:False

-Name

Menentukan array nama grup keamanan yang dihapus cmdlet ini.

Type:String[]
Position:0
Default value:None
Accept pipeline input:True
Accept wildcard characters:False

-SID

Menentukan array ID keamanan (SID) grup keamanan yang dihapus cmdlet ini.

Type:SecurityIdentifier[]
Position:0
Default value:None
Accept pipeline input:True
Accept wildcard characters:False

-WhatIf

Menunjukkan apa yang akan terjadi jika cmdlet berjalan. Cmdlet tidak dijalankan.

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:False
Accept pipeline input:False
Accept wildcard characters:False

Input

System.Management.Automation.SecurityAccountsManager.LocalGroup, System.String, System.Security.Principal.SecurityIdentifier

Anda dapat menyalurkan grup keamanan, string, atau SID ke cmdlet ini.

Output

None

Cmdlet ini tidak menghasilkan output apa pun.

Catatan

  • Cmdlet ini tidak dapat menghapus grup default berikut:

  • Administrator

  • Operator Azure Backup

  • Operator Kriptografi

  • Pengguna COM Terdistribusi

  • Pembaca Log Peristiwa

  • Tamu

  • Administrator Hyper-V

  • IIS_IUSRS

  • Operator Konfigurasi Jaringan

  • Pengguna Log Performa

  • Pengguna Pemantau Performa

  • Pengguna Daya

  • Pengguna Desktop Jarak Jauh

  • Pengguna Manajemen Jarak Jauh

  • Replikator

  • Pengguna

  • WinRMRemoteWMIUsers__

  • Properti PrincipalSource adalah properti pada objek LocalUser, LocalGroup, dan LocalPrincipal yang menjelaskan sumber objek. Sumber yang mungkin adalah sebagai berikut:

  • Lokal

  • Direktori Aktif

  • Grup Active Directory Azure

  • Akun Microsoft

PrincipalSource hanya didukung oleh Windows 10, Windows Server 2016, dan versi sistem operasi Windows yang lebih baru. Untuk versi yang lebih lama, properti kosong.